Russia-Africa: Investment Projects and Dispute Resolution. Moscow

Date: 23 September 2026
Place: 11, Gogolevsky Blvd, Moscow, 119019, Russia
Time: 11:00-13:00


Moderators: 
Roman Zykov (RAA)
Tatyana Neveeva (Verba Legal)

Speakers
Henk Louw (South Africa)
Jimmy Kodo (Côte d’Ivoire)
Chikwendu Madumere (Nigeria)
Platon Guryanov (Russian Railways)
Kirill Strunnikov (Rusal)


1. Overview of African jurisdictions
 
a. Arbitration in Nigeria. 
 
b. Arbitration in South Africa. 
 
c. Arbitration within OHADA countries. 
 
d. Which arbitration centres (local/international) are popular among businesses and governments in African countries? 
 

2. Protection of foreign investments
 
a. African countries are withdrawing from BITs and moving disputes to their domestic jurisdictions.
 
b. Instead of BITs, investment contracts are being concluded with investors.
 
c. African Free Trade Agreement Investment Protocol
 
d. How should investments in Africa be structured most effectively for Russian companies? 
 
e. Which arbitration centres can be used to resolve disputes arising from such investment contracts? Which arbitration centres may be acceptable to Russian businesses (CRCICA, DIAC, ISTAC)?
 

3. In-house counsel perspective
 
a. Cases involving Russian projects in Africa: challenges, specific features, experience in resolving disputes arising from projects in the region and before arbitration centres in the region, enforcement of arbitral awards/debt recovery in countries in the region.
